Our story
Hamwe Group Ltd works directly with hundreds of smallholder farmers in the Reef Daraa region of Syria, in Rwanda and in Sudan — buying olives, avocados and sesame grown using ecological, low-input farming methods that protect the soil, water and land they depend on.
Trading directly with these communities means more of the value of every harvest stays with the farmers who grow it, supporting local jobs and helping establish steady, long-term work in the regions we source from — not just a one-off sale to a middleman.
We then manage the import compliance, lab testing and UK warehousing ourselves, so the businesses we supply get consistent, traceable stock, and the farmers we work with get a reliable buyer season after season.

How it reaches you
Every batch passes through the same six stages before it's available to order — full traceability, start to finish, with the farming community at the start of the chain.
Bought directly from hundreds of smallholder farmers in Daraa (Syria), Rwanda and Sudan, grown using ecological methods.
Cold-pressed or extracted close to origin to preserve flavour and support local processing jobs.
Each batch is tested for purity, acidity and quality before it leaves origin.
We handle customs clearance and UK food-safety documentation directly.
Held in UK-based storage, so lead times don't depend on shipping schedules.
Dispatched to stockists and food service across the UK, on request.
